Can green be used for Valentine’s Day decorations?
December 19, 2025 · caitlin
Green can indeed be used for Valentine’s Day decorations, offering a fresh and unique twist to the traditional red and pink themes. Incorporating green into your decor can symbolize growth, renewal, and harmony, making it a perfect complement to the romantic atmosphere of Valentine’s Day.
Why Use Green for Valentine’s Day?
Using green in Valentine’s Day decorations can create a refreshing ambiance that stands out from the typical red and pink. Green represents nature, tranquility, and balance, which can enhance the romantic setting. It also pairs well with other colors, allowing for versatile and stylish decor options.
How to Incorporate Green into Valentine’s Day Decor?
- Floral Arrangements: Combine green foliage with red roses or pink lilies for a vibrant bouquet.
- Table Settings: Use green table runners or placemats to add a natural touch to your dining area.
- Candles and Centerpieces: Opt for green candles or incorporate greenery into centerpieces for a serene vibe.
- Wall Decorations: Hang green garlands or wreaths to create a lively backdrop.
Green Valentine’s Day Decor Ideas
Here are some creative ways to use green in your Valentine’s Day decorations:
- Succulent Displays: Arrange succulents in heart-shaped pots for a unique and lasting decoration.
- Eco-Friendly Decor: Use recycled materials in green hues to craft eco-friendly Valentine’s Day decorations.
- Green and Gold Theme: Pair green with gold accents for an elegant and sophisticated look.

Examples of Green Valentine’s Day Decor
- Moss Heart Wreaths: Create a heart-shaped wreath using preserved moss for a rustic charm.
- Greenery Garlands: Drape garlands of eucalyptus or ivy across mantels or tables.
- Herb Bouquets: Combine herbs like rosemary or mint with flowers for a fragrant and green arrangement.
